Wezbid Posted June 6, 2019 Share Posted June 6, 2019 If true, this is an absolute steal. Young, developing, showed enough on the pitch that he has the attributes to make it. £3m was cheap before the ridiculous TV money, now, it's almost a free transfer. He's not a world beater but he's young enough, raw enough and seemingly smart enough to be coached and improved beyond what he was when he first arrived. I know Wolves aren't doing too bad but I think they're dropping a bollock here, like when we let Cahill and Albrighton go. He probably won't start many games but when needed he'll put his head up. In the play-off final when he replaced, Mings, he was launching himself at everything, putting his body in where it hurts. When you get that from a loanee, you know he's got good character, as most will make it look like they couldn't make a challenge that could hurt them. I don't want to gush too much because he's not all that but he has the right attitude to improve further and the fee is brilliant. Under Dean and co's coaching, I think we could develop a really solid, ball playing, defender. I love this signing. Assuming it's happening.
